Christian Brothers Franchise

Automotive service

Our roots go back to 1982 in Houston, Texas, when Mark Carr founded Christian Brothers Automotive with a mission to --love your neighbor as yourself-- (Matthew 22:39). When we began our franchise program in 1996, this principle carried forward as the guiding light for all our franchisees. Today, there are over 160 Christian Brothers locations across 24 states and many more coming soon. We are proud to say that each of our franchisees operates their business with the deep-seated knowledge that if we treat each other right, we’ll have happy customers - and that’s how we’ll succeed financially. In our 24+ years of franchising we’ve never closed a location and are proud to continue that legacy in years to come. How much does it cost to open a Christian Brothers Franchise ?

The investment required to open a Christian Brothers Franchise is between $454,250 - $582,400 . There is an initial franchise fee of $135,000 which grants you the license to run a business under the Christian Brothers name.

Training
Ongoing training and marketing support from the Home office On-The-Job Training: 115 hours Classroom Training: 204 hours
